Output 34aca451607fe42c7733a74a81d383c5a541324e0f16d6c810aab62cf2bfb81e:0

value
124979385
script pubkey
OP_0 OP_PUSHBYTES_20 77c28734737e15d44951f7006253a9137b31f25a
address
bc1qwlpgwdrn0c2agj237uqxy5afzdanruj6uqa6sv
transaction
34aca451607fe42c7733a74a81d383c5a541324e0f16d6c810aab62cf2bfb81e
spent
true